Foreign direct investment in developing countries. - 1994
Focuses on the flows and geographical distribution of foreign direct investment (FDI). Argues that the sustained FDI flows can be accounted for by four major causes: the paradigmatic shift in developing thinking, the domestic urgency for economic growth in developing countries, the globalisation of production and services, and the changing international environment.
